15.08.060. Changes in boundaries.
   A.   Changes in the boundary of the zones shall be made by ordinance adopting an amended Zoning Map, or part of said Map, or unit of a part of said Zoning Map, which said amended Map, or parts or units of parts, when so adopted, shall be published in the manner prescribed by law and become a part of this chapter.
   B.   Where uncertainty exists as to the boundary of any zone shown upon a Zoning Map or any part or unit thereof, the following rules of construction shall apply:
      1.   Where such boundary is indicated as approximately following street and alley lines or lot lines, such lines shall be construed to be such boundary.
      2.   In the case of un-subdivided property, andwhere a boundary divides a lot, the location of such boundary, unless dimensions indicate the same, shall be determined by use of the scale appearing on said Zoning Map.
      3.   Where a public street or alley is officially vacated or abandoned, the area comprising such vacated street or alley shall acquire the zone of the property to which it reverts.
      4.   Areas of dedicated streets or alleys and railroad rights-of-way, other than such as are designated on the Zoning Map as being classified in one of the zones provided in this chapter, shall be deemed to be unclassified and, in the case of streets shall be permitted to be used only for purposes lawfully allowed and, in the case of railroad rights-of-way, shall be permitted to be used solely for the purpose of accommodating tracks, signals, other operative devices and the movement of rolling stock.
      5.   Any property which, for any reason is not designated on the Zoning Map as being classified in any of the zones established hereby, or any property annexed to or consolidated with the City subsequent to July 3, 1953, shall be deemed to have an R-1-20,000 zone unless or until the same shall have been otherwise classified in the manner set forth in this title.
      6.   The legislative body may upon recommendation of the Planning Commission invoke a zone other than R-1-20,000 (single-family residential) on properties being annexed to or being consolidated with the city of Fullerton by adopting an interim ordinance.
(Ord. 2982, 2001).
